Step-by-Step Progression Route

Whether you are entering a new area or searching for a green world route, follow the same progression order. The goal is to remove the current bottleneck instead of chasing a target that takes too long to break.

1

Merge Matching Pickaxes

Combine duplicate pickaxes whenever the merge creates a meaningful power increase. Low-level tools are usually more valuable as merge materials than as separate equipment.

2

Equip the Strongest Tool

Before digging, select the highest merged pickaxe currently available. This keeps your active damage or digging power aligned with your progression.

3

Choose Efficient Blocks

Target blocks that your current tool can break at a reasonable pace. A slightly easier block can be better when a stronger target creates excessive downtime.

4

Spend Cash on Bottlenecks

Reinvest earnings into improvements that shorten block-breaking time or help you reach the next useful pickaxe tier.

5

Repeat the Loop

Continue merging, digging, earning, and upgrading until progress slows enough to justify a rebirth decision.

Cash Farming and Rebirth Timing

Cash keeps the merge-and-dig loop moving. The safest farming method is continuous digging with the strongest tool available, followed by upgrades that create a practical improvement. Advanced players can connect cash farming to rebirth planning once normal upgrades begin to slow.

Before You Rebirth:

  • Finish useful pickaxe merges
  • Spend cash on meaningful upgrades
  • Check whether current digging has slowed
  • Compare continued farming with permanent rebirth progress
  • Plan the next cycle around faster early progression

A rebirth is more attractive when additional digging takes much longer while new tools and upgrades become harder to obtain. Do not reset only because the option appears; prepare first, then use the permanent benefit to rebuild faster.
